GA House Bill 1166 - Housing/Zoning Summary
Posted on Apr 3rd, 2026
Georgia House Bill 1166 (HB 1166) is a recent housing/zoning bill (2025–2026 legislative session) focused on allowing small “tiny homes” or accessory dwelling units (ADUs) across the state.
???? Core idea
HB 1166 would limit local governments’ ability to block very small residential units (400 sq ft or less).

Trees Atlanta embarks on a 5-year project to restore the forest in Sam T. Roberts Memorial Park
Posted on Feb 20th, 2026
Crews are scheduled to begin work on Monday, February 23, 2026. The initial phase will focus on tree and shrub removal in Zone 1 of the Sam T. Roberts Memorial area, along the creek side of the path. All debris will be staged and removed promptly.

APS Redistricting
Posted on Sep 19th, 2025
HEADLINE: APS Redistricting Presentation & Survey Underway - Residents are strongly encouraged to tune in to the current draft plans and complete the survey.
All PBA neighbors should be interested in the
APS Comprehensive Long Range Facilities Plan. This plan was first released on August 22nd, and is
set to be presented to the Board of Education in November and voted on in December. All scenarios are currently in draft form and
can be changed based on community feedback. Regardless of whether you have school-aged children or children in APS these changes will affect your property value. When completing the
survey,
note that you are “Rivers ES” / “Sutton MS” / “North Atlanta HS”.

Current PBA 311 Cases
Posted on Sep 19th, 2025
HEADLINE: ATL311 CASES IN PBAMake sure to CC: PBA on your
ATL311 Case Numbers & Details for another layer of follow-up.
Note: If a pothole has been created because of a WATERSHED event, make sure you are specific about those details when you report to ATL311. Watershed has its own pothole repair crews.

Bridge Replacement on Peachtree Rd near Bennet Street
Posted on Jan 28th, 2025
Headline: Bridge Replacement on Peachtree Road near Bennet Street - Groundbreaking 2028
2028: SR 9/US 23/Peachtree Road Bridge Replacement (Bennet Street/Atlanta Beltline Extension):
PBA is monitoring this major bridge replacement project, which is expected to begin in 2028. Anticipated detours may impact the neighborhood, and PBA will advocate for minimal disruption and congestion.
